Output 233ba38136afeae2767bf82a0c16d4f9b07f61650e6e693651f939bc0e0d86ea:21

value
338540
script pubkey
OP_0 OP_PUSHBYTES_20 d3a971a8aedc954f602d033afd648861dcb0b949
address
bc1q6w5hr29wmj257cpdqva06eygv8wtpw2fqwt3en
transaction
233ba38136afeae2767bf82a0c16d4f9b07f61650e6e693651f939bc0e0d86ea
spent
true